Review of I Love You Phillip Morris (2010) by Borhan K — 05 Sep 2014
I love you Phillip Morris is about a con man that goes through his life cheating and conning people to make money and become the man he wants to be. In the adventure he falls in love with a man called Phillip Morris and takes him on the journey too.
To be frank at first the movie was a tad little out of left field but the love story felt genuine.
The attempts Steven had to try and connect back to phillip was crazy.
The funny thing near the end of the movie it had the classical piece of music that was played in The Shawshank Redemption.
The movie if you get passed the first 30 minutes and give it a chance is not half bad.
Not suitable for the kiddies at all.
Its more a love story a romantic comedy more than a jail break movie.
I am not a big fan of Jim Carrey but this movie is different and I got into it and wanted to see where it went. It has elements of Liar Liar in it.
In the end you find out its based on a true story and becomes one of the USA biggest breaches in the system.
Prison Break and Shawshank Redemption this has the same high level of expertise.
Worth a look and you have to be open minded.
